В современном мире цифровые технологии становятся неотъемлемой частью повседневной жизни. Онлайн-сервисы и веб-сайты служат для упрощения процессов, будь то покупка товаров, заказ еды или общение. Однако для значительной части пользователей, особенно тех, кто сталкивается с различными ограничениями по здоровью, привычный интерфейс сайта может стать преградой, которую трудно преодолеть. Компания Flipdish, специализирующаяся на решениях для ресторанного бизнеса, признаёт важность создания действительно доступных онлайн-платформ, позволяющих каждому пользователю, независимо от его возможностей, легко и безбарьерно сделать заказ еды через интернет.Под доступностью в цифровой сфере понимается способность веб-сайтов и приложений быть удобными для использования всеми категориями пользователей, включая людей с разными видами инвалидности.
К сожалению, чаще всего под этой концепцией подразумевают исключительно постоянные ограничения, такие как слепота или глухота. Тем не менее, существую также временные трудности — например, травмы рук, ухудшение зрения или условия окружающей среды, которые делают обычное пользование техникой проблематичным. Исследования показывают, что значительная часть населения встречается с подобными сложностями в течение жизни, а значит, вопрос доступности приобретает ещё большую значимость.Flipdish разработал два основных продукта, направленных на создание максимально комфортного и инклюзивного опыта онлайн-заказа. Первый — система Web Order, которую можно внедрять на сайты ресторанов, давая пользователям возможность удобно просматривать меню и оформлять заказ.
Второй — Flipdish Websites, белая маркетинговая площадка, позволяющая ресторанам создавать собственные онлайн-сайты c индивидуальным оформлением, которое может адаптироваться под бренд и стиль заведения.Ключевой ориентир в работе над доступностью — международные стандарты Web Content Accessibility Guidelines (WCAG). Они упорядочены вокруг четырёх фундаментальных принципов: воспринимаемость, управляемость, понятность и надежность. Это означает, что пользователь должен без труда воспринимать информацию на сайте, легко управлять элементами интерфейса, понимать, что происходит на странице, а сами технологии должны корректно работать на разных устройствах и с разными вспомогательными программами.Реальные проверки показали, что хоть многие части продуктов Flipdish и соответствуют высоким требованиям, некоторые элементы остаются недостаточно приспособленными.
Для выявления таких пробелов команда активно использует различные аудит-инструменты. Одним из таких является расширение WAVE для браузера Chrome, которое визуально отображает ошибки, связанные с контрастом, отсутствием описаний или неправильным структурированием кода. Еще важным инструментом является Chrome DevTools со встроенными средства тестирования доступности, позволяющими имитировать различные особенности зрения и получать комплексные оценки по аудитам.Кроме того, Flipdish тестирует свои продукты с применением скринридеров – программ, которые озвучивают содержимое сайта для людей с нарушениями зрения. Опыт использования таких технологий помогает лучше понять реальные сложности, с которыми сталкиваются многие пользователи, и на их основе вносить нужные корректировки.
В числе инновационных подходов — применение искусственного интеллекта. Например, Cursor AI помогает оптимизировать код, автоматически предлагая улучшения в соответствии с поставленными задачами, что ускоряет процесс исправления и повышает качество результата.Важнейшим аспектом работы является использование семантического HTML — грамотное применение специальных тегов, которые отражают структуру и содержание страниц. Именно правильное разметка помогает вспомогательным технологиям лучше ориентироваться в контенте. Например, корректный заголовок, список или секция позволяют программам-интерпретаторам озвучивать информацию более логично.
В Flipdish обратил внимание, что в меню ресторана цены ошибочно помечались заголовками, что могло сбить с толку пользователей, слушающих содержание экрана. Исправление на спаны и списки устранило эту проблему и улучшило восприятие.Для изображений важна проработка альтернативного текста — alt-тегов. Многие визуальные элементы на сайте не требуют полного описания, особенно если они служат лишь украшением. В таких случаях применяется пустой alt, позволяющий скринридерам пропускать несущественные картинки, снижая информационный шум.
В проектах Flipdish включена возможность владельцам ресторанов самостоятельно добавлять alt-текст для своих изображений, что является значительным шагом вперёд по сравнению с предыдущими версиями платформы.Особое внимание уделяется навигации с клавиатуры. Для пользователей, не использующих мышь, важно обеспечить логичное и непрерывное переключение между элементами управления при помощи клавиши Tab. Flipdish уже устранил задержки с фокусом и добавил видимую индикацию текущего активного элемента, что значительно повышает удобство взаимодействия. Внедрение «пропуска к основному содержимому» — ссылки, появляющейся при навигации с клавиатуры — позволяет быстро миновать повторяющиеся части сайта и перейти непосредственно к важной информации.
Использование ARIA-атрибутов представляет дополнительный уровень информационного сопровождения для вспомогательных технологий. Это такие параметры, как aria-label для описания значений и функций кнопок без текста, aria-hidden для скрытия декоративных элементов от скринридеров, а также aria-haspopup, предупреждающий о появлении всплывающих окон. Подобные метки делают взаимодействие со сложными компонентами удобным и понятным для всех категорий пользователей.Не менее важно следить за цветовым оформлением сайта, поскольку плохой контраст между текстом и фоном может затруднять чтение. В Flipdish обновляют шаблоны, чтобы соответствовать требованиям WCAG по уровню контраста, а в конструкторе сайтов реализовали предупреждения для администраторов, помогающие избежать выбора неподходящих цветовых сочетаний.